Hacker News new | ask | show | jobs
by peakaboo 1644 days ago
I have to disagree with the view that not using black means the lead is not senior.

Being senior means you understand the tradeoffs and you make your own decision.

If you ask a senior why he choose not to use kubernetes, you will get a bunch of real reasons. If you ask a junior the same, he won't have a good answer because he lacks experience with the pros and cons.

2 comments

Right and “we don’t need to use black because we haven’t yet and things work fine” is a bad response that dismisses the real needs and concerns of others on the team when they’re saying “things aren’t fine we want computers to handle the nitpicks from here”. I wouldn’t say it indicates junior tech skills but it’s a sign of junior management skills.
I would say it indicates junior tech skills as well. If the value of the linter isn’t self evident to him he is a junior.
>I have to disagree with the view that not using black means the lead is not senior.

I disagree with this straw man too.

It's the code review focus on small almost irrelevant stylistic details that signals a lack of experience.